Carried into orbit from New Zealand by the Rocket Lab Electron launch vehicle, LEO 3 is the 13th successful deployment of an SFL-developed micro space mission in 2023.<\/p>\n<p>Ground control established communications with LEO 3 shortly after launch, confirmed SFL. Having achieved signal acquisition, solar array deployment, and successfully passing initial satellite health tests, SFL and Telesat are now testing the full satellite.<\/p>\n<p>SFL built the compact 30-kg LEO 3 spacecraft on its space-proven DEFIANT microsatellite bus for Telesat of Ottawa, Ontario \u2013 one of the world\u2019s largest and most innovative satellite operators. Once operational, LEO 3 will provide continuity for customer and ecosystem vendor testing campaigns following decommissioning of Telesat\u2019s Phase 1 LEO satellite.<\/p>\n<p>\u201cSFL is pleased to have been selected by Telesat to develop LEO 3 based on our 25-year track record of building high-performing satellites on time and within budget,\u201d said SFL Director Dr. Robert E. Zee. \u201cLEO 3 is a robust microsatellite that will meet Telesat\u2019s demanding demonstration goals in low Earth orbit.\u201d<\/p>\n<p>Other SFL microspace satellites developed and launched in 2023 include six radio frequency signal detecting microsatellites for HawkEye 360 in the U.S., three greenhouse gas monitoring microsatellites for GHGSat&nbsp;of Canada, an advanced maritime tracking microsatellite for the Norwegian Space Agency of Norway, and two communications CubeSats for a telecommunications company in Canada.<\/p>\n<p>SFL\u2019s 25-year heritage includes 70 operational successes totaling 255 cumulative years in orbit, with an additional 26 satellites under development or awaiting launch. SFL offers a complete suite of nano-, micro-, and small satellites \u2013 including high-performance, low-cost CubeSats \u2013 that satisfy the needs of a broad range of mission types from 3 to 500 kilograms.<\/p>\n","protected":false},"excerpt":{"rendered":"<p>Space Flight Laboratory (SFL) announced the launch and orbital deployment of the Telesat LEO 3 demonstration microsatellite at 1:27 UTC, July 18.
